How much do case worker ass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for case worker assistant in the United States is $19.12,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.35 and $21.63 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Case Worker Assistants?

Case Worker Assistants are professionals who support case workers in providing social services to individuals and families in need. They help with administrative tasks, documentation, and follow-up communications, ensuring that case workers can focus on client assessments and interventions. Case Worker Assistants may also interact directly with clients to gather information, schedule appointments, and offer basic guidance or resources under supervision. Their role is essential for maintaining efficient case management and delivering quality care to clients.

How does a Case Worker Assistant typically collaborate with case workers and other team members on client cases?

Case Worker Assistants play a crucial supportive role by gathering client information, maintaining case files, and helping coordinate services. They regularly communicate with case workers to provide updates, ensure documentation is up-to-date, and assist with scheduling appointments or follow-ups. Collaboration often extends to working with external agencies or community organizations, making teamwork and clear communication essential. This collaborative structure allows Case Worker Assistants to learn from experienced professionals, develop their skills, and contribute significantly to positive client outcomes.

What is the difference between Case Worker Assistant vs Social Worker?

AspectCase Worker AssistantSocial Worker
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require certification or associate degreeBachelor's degree in social work or related field; licensure often required
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, community agencies, healthcare facilitiesSame as Case Worker Assistant, often with more independent case management
Employer & Industry UsageNonprofit organizations, government agencies, healthcare providersSame as Case Worker Assistant, with broader responsibilities
Common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ding entry-level roles, responsibilities, and qualificationsSeeking advanced roles, responsibilities, and licensing requirements

While both roles work in similar environments and share some qualifications, a Case Worker Assistant typically supports social workers with case management tasks and requires less formal education. Social Workers have more responsibilities, often require a degree and licensure, and handle complex cases independently.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Case Worker Ass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Case Worker Assistant, you need a background in social services or a related field, strong organizational skills, and attention to detail. Familiarity with case management software, data entry systems, and basic office applications is typically required. Excellent interpersonal communication, empathy, and the ability to handle sensitive situations make someone stand out in this role. These skills are crucial for supporting case workers, ensuring accurate documentation, and providing effective assistance to clients in need.

Job description

POSITION TITLE: Resolve, Case Worker Position CONTRACT LENGTH: Grant Funded REVISION DATE: 
05/02/2023
  PAY GRADE: starting at $36,000/yr. FLSA EXEMPTION STATUS: POSITION LOCATION:  3103 McKinney Street Houston, TX 77003 STATUS: Full Time Position JOB FAMILY Direct Client Services JOB SUMMARY Case Worker:  is highly interactive and deals directly with victims helping abused individuals cope with change, challenges, and unsafe environments in their lives along with case management, crisis intervention, service referral, and educational functions.
Keep TCCC Resolve director involved with cases and consult as needed.
Work Schedule: Monday Friday 8:00 am 5:00 pm, could possibly work evenings and weekends as needed.



EDUCATION Bachelor's degree (preferred) in Criminal Justice, Victim Studies, Sociology, Psychology, or related field.
Experience working in related field as substitution will be evaluated on individual basis.
QUALIFICATIONS Bachelor's degree (preferred). A clean driving record for three years and a successful completion of TCCC background check process (fingerprinting, Statewide Central Registry, etc.). Bilingual in English and Spanish (preferred) Experience working with victims of crime and abuse. Should have strong interpersonal communication skills, both verbal and written, able to deal with emotional aspects of working with victims of crime. Listen, communicate, and work effectively with a diverse group of people. Knowledge of community resources for victims of crimes. Proficiency in basic computer skills including Word, Excel, and Outlook. MAJOR D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ES Case worker will provide direct client services including, but not limited to: emergency and crisis focused case management, rapport building, client intake and eligibility determination, evaluate data for individual client progress, develop individualized service planning in response to assessments, identify and coordinate appropriate services (inside and outside of the agency), provide client advocacy, complete case monitoring, and provide routine aftercare services.   Case worker will coordinate with other agencies to ensure appropriate services are obtained for clients. The case worker will be a liaison between client and other agencies. The caseworker will staff cases with director, and professional service providers.   Case worker will collaborate with social services agencies that assist victims of crimes such as Houston Area Women's Center, local shelters, legal aid service providers, HHSC and others as part of a holistic approach to service provision.   Monitor clients' progress to ensure that their goals and objectives are met, particularly those related to VOCA program requirements.   Reports to Director as required by state standards, and is responsible for caseworker planning, intake assessments, admissions, permanency plans and record keeping of clients/families of TCCC and families. Write case notes and maintain client files and documentation.
